SUMMARY With the context of the Hennepin County Medical Center Relationship-Based Care Practice Model, under the direction of providers and/or the registered nurse, the Licensed Practical Nurse assists providers in the delivery of care and performs nursing functions within the LPN scope of practice.

RESPONSIBILITIES

Contribute to the initial and ongoing assessment of patients

Obtain patient information and medical history including current medications, allergies, chief complaint, and immunization schedule

Perform basic patient care activities including taking and charting vital signs

Under the direction of a registered nurse, provide patient education from standardized teaching plans

Transcribe orders, maintain telephone communication, and call prescription refills as directed by providers

Assist with tracking and review of medical records and lab results

Clean equipment and rooms. Maintain a safe environment

Procure and stock equipment and supplies and ensure that equipment is operable through quality assurance checks

Maintain clinical competence within the area of specialty

Develop and maintain a positive working relationship with patient and family, team members, department and medical center personnel

Perform other duties as assigned, but only when trained to do so

QUALIFICATIONS Minimum Qualifications:

Completion of an approved course in practical nursing

Possession of a valid license as a Licensed Practical Nurse issued by the Minnesota Board of Nursing

Current CPR certification

Knowledge/ Skills/ Abilities:

Must possess basic nursing skills and deliver safe patient care

Attention to detail and ability to problem solve are essential

Effective interpersonal, verbal, and written communication skills
